- 2nd Shift: Monday-Friday 3P - 11:30P
- Determines methods and sequence of work operations from blueprints, operations planning, engineering orders, specifications, etc., fabricates, laysup, assembles, installs, and mates honeycomb, adhesive bonded and/or composite assemblies.
- Locates, fits, tapes and coordinates core and detail parts.
- Trims, burnishes, files, forms, reforms, fits, locates, drills and reams to close tolerances, countersinks, counter bores, clamps, bolts and rivets on structural members, adhesive bond, and composite components.
- Performs blind riveting and bucking.
- Applies parting agent and performs bagging and vacuum blanketing etc.
- Operates programmed and/or manually controlled drivematic-type machines.
- Sets-up and operates resistance welding machines by selecting, mounting, and aligning necessary attachments and setting pressure power strokes, welding current and timing cycle as indicated by weld schedules and specifications.
- Prepares test samples for shear and etch test.
- Cleans electrode dies and tips to assure proper welding.
- Prepares parts, sub-assemblies, and assemblies for cleaning, masking, racking, stringing, and loading in baskets and/or racks.
- Selects proper immersion time, temperature and sequence of dips, rinses and soaks as indicated by process specifications.
- Masks and prepares parts, sub-assemblies, and assemblies for protective coatings, primer and final topcoat paint.
- Mixes primers and paints to specifications. Applies alodine, brushes, sealant, bakes or dries parts and assemblies, locates, and applies decals and stencils and performs cleaning process operations.
- Operates drying ovens.
- Greases caster bearings on all rolling stock such as bakers' racks and/or tools at the end of each autoclave run.
- Burnishes and blends as required by specifications.
- Issues and/or mixes plastics, plasters and other materials used in plastic/plaster tooling departments.
- Cleans and prepares tooling surfaces for painting. Primes, paints by spraying and/or brushing various types of tools, gages, surface tables and gage boxes.
- Determines center of balancing and gravity and weight of boxes and tools using shop tools such as balancing devices, scales, tape measures, etc. Seals and/or bonds seams, joints, fittings, etc. on parts sub-assemblies and assemblies.
- Mixes sealants and adhesives. Removes cured adhesives, flash control tapes, etc.
- Identifies all types of aircraft components by using electoetch or vibroetch machines, electric pencils, steel and rubber stamps, stencils, stencil guns and numbered tags.
- Requisitions, receives, stores, issues, routes, and moves; locates, identifies, and follow-up actual and potential shortages of tools, parts, sub-assemblies, and assemblies.
- Cleans and preserves tools in a tool storage area using solvents, steam, and various protective compounds. Logs items in or out and moves, routes and/or delivers items throughout the plant.
- Performs moving, storing, receiving, shipping, preserving, packing, packaging, crating, and issuing of materials, parts, tools, etc. in all areas of the plant. • Works from such documents as tool orders, shortage reports, and assembly/detail shop orders.
- Keeps necessary records to reflect the status of all jobs. Operates non-licensed trucks, licensed trucks of not over one and one half (11/2) tons rated capacity, and trackless trains to move parts, materials, tools, equipment, sub-assemblies, and assemblies within the plant.
- Operates non-licensed lift trucks of any capacity.
- Connects and disconnects vacuum lines to bond jigs as required.
- Operates overhead cranes in conjunction with the work described herein.
- Receives incoming scrap and surplus materials as to type and condition. Segregates materials in designated categories.
- Checks accompanied documents against submitted materials to insure accurate documentation and conformance.
- Operates lift trucks throughout the plant to pick up and deliver scrap materials. Loads trucks as required.
- Sets-up and operates various types of machinery, fixtures, tooling, and equipment such as rotary cutting machines, power driven saws, ovens, expanders, ice mills, hand routers, hand and power forming equipment, drill and grinding equipment, shears, hydraulic press, punch press, stretch press, platen press, power brake, roller, etc., for fabrication or rework of aircraft components.
- Determines type of production aids required and fabricates production aids and necessary temporary tools such as router blocks, simple form blocks, etc.
- Uses specialized machine attachments, standard tooling, and other machine aids.
- Utilizes overhead crane and loading equipment in conjunction of performing noted work.
- Work from blueprints, sketches, and other authorized documents.
- Performs finish forming operations and verifies dimensional accuracy of parts.
- Codes/numbers details sub-assemblies and assemblies with correct identification in proper location.
- Inventories raw stock on hand and orders raw stock on a low limit basis as required.
- Documents necessary daily records for Title V compliance.
- May provide on-the-job training to other assemblers.
- Utilizes and enters relevant data in computer-based data systems. Examples include SAP (or equivalent Enterprise Resource Planning System), Solumina (or equivalent Manufacturing Execution System) and RMAT (Riverside Material Tracking System).
- May participates in Kaizen events on a voluntary basis.
- Maintains good shop practices.
- Typically requires HS diploma (or equivalent, e.g. G.E.D. in the US) or vocational/technical education in related discipline
- Experience reading, interpreting, and obtaining information from blueprints, planning sheets, standard work sheets, and other similar documents.
- Experience with safety practices and procedures.
- Apply a thorough knowledge of aircraft assembly, adhesive bonding and composite assembly practices, specifications and procedures and chemical processing practices and procedures.
- Set-up and operate different types of painting equipment, sealing equipment, identifying equipment.
